JOB SUMMARY:

Latino students face a disproportionately higher rate of exclusion from high school and GED completion programs compared to other ethnic groups. At El Centro De La Raza, we are committed to providing a culturally affirming pathway to GED completion, emphasizing a curriculum that reflects the community and is facilitated by staff mirroring those we serve.

As a Student Support Advocate, you will support with the development and facilitation of engagement efforts to ensure our scholars are able to reach their goal of graduation, while also guiding them toward meaningful careers with sustainable wages. In collaboration with the program manager, you will also facilitate outreach and recruitment strategies focused on connecting with youth of 18-21 years old who have not received a high school diploma or GED certification. Overall, you will play a pivotal role in ensuring the success of our youth. To fill this role, we are looking for a detail orientated, committed individual ready to be proactive and have an empathetic approach to connecting and supporting our youth. Our scholars need someone who will reinforce the message of “Echale Ganas” and above all, someone who listens and believes in their potential.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Taking lead on case management efforts for 60 youth alongside the program manager and GED instructor.
  • Facilitate orientation and onboarding for scholars choosing to enroll into the program.
  • Support with the implementation of outreach plans, ensuring all messaging is properly circulated and that radio broadcasting, social media, and messaging is shared among partnering school districts and organizations.
  • Review retention strategies with program manager to ensure youth are on track towards program completion.
  • Provide guidance and mentorship to youth, emphasizing the importance of education and career development.
  • Completes individualized learning plans measuring cultural capital to assess strengthens – communicated plan with the rest of the team.
  • Create outreach materials including flyers, correspondence for text messages, and social media campaigns.
  • Collaborate with community partners and networks to expand outreach initiatives.
  • Schedule 1:1s with students needing individualized support.
  • Track participant progress, number of participants, sessions attended, hours involved, and number of activities during program enrollment.
  • Attend weekly virtual and/or on-person meetings with supervisor. Attend Charlas and Youth Services department staff meetings.
  • Attend monthly professional development workshops centering but not limited on racial equity practices.
  • Support completion of program reports, monthly narratives, success stories and program performance report for the Board of Directors.
  • Enter program data into Salesforce database on a monthly basis.
  • Perform other duties and responsibilities as assigned.
